From: Metabolic Reprogramming via ACOD1 depletion enhances function of human induced pluripotent stem cell-derived CAR-macrophages in solid tumors

a A schematic of the in vivo study using HO-8910 cells for a mouse ovarian orthotopic injection model treated with MSLN-CAR-iMACs and ACOD1-/- MSLN-CAR-iMACs, and combined with an anti-CD47 antibody. b Tumor burden was determined by bioluminescent imaging (BLI). Images of representative time points were shown (n = 5 per group). c Quantification of tumor burden of representative time points was displayed as mean ± SD. Statistics by two-way ANOVA test. (PBS vs anti-CD47, P > 0.9999; PBS vs anti-CD47 + MSLN-CAR-iMAC, P = 0.004; PBS vs anti-CD47 + ACOD1-/- MSLN-CAR-iMAC, P < 0.0001; anti-CD47 + MSLN-CAR-iMAC vs anti-CD47 + ACOD1-/- MSLN-CAR-iMAC, P < 0.0001) d The Kaplan-Meier curve demonstrating survival of the mice. Statistics by two-tailed log-rank test. e A schematic of the in vivo study using HO-8910 cells for a mouse intraperitoneal (IP) injection model treated with MSLN-CAR-iMACs and ACOD1-/- MSLN-CAR-iMACs, and combined with an anti-PD1 antibody. f Tumor burden was determined by BLI. Images of representative time points were shown (n = 5 per group). g Quantification of tumor burden of representative time points was displayed as mean ± SD. Statistics by two-way ANOVA test. (PBS vs anti-PD1, P = 0.9078; PBS vs anti-PD1 + MSLN-CAR, P < 0.0001; PBS vs anti-PD1 + ACOD1-/- MSLN-CAR, P < 0.0001; anti-PD1 + MSLN-CAR vs anti-PD1 + ACOD1-/- MSLN-CAR, P < 0.0001) h The Kaplan-Meier curve demonstrating survival of the mice. Statistics by two-tailed log-rank test. Source data are provided as a Source Data file.
